This subcontract opportunity is for the provision of analytical testing services to support prime contractors on Hawaii Air National Guard facility projects at JBPHH. The selected provider will perform testing for hazardous materials, including lead, asbestos, PCBs, mercury, mold, and heavy metals, ensuring all methods comply with DoD and NELAP standards. The contractor is required to deliver comprehensive Laboratory Analytical Reports for all processed samples. The contract is a total small business set-aside under NAICS code 541380 and is managed by the Department of Defense through the W7M4 Uspfo Activity Hiang 154 agency. To be eligible, the service provider must operate a laboratory with DoD ELAP or NELAP certification. The solicitation was posted on September 15, 2026, with a response deadline of September 23, 2026.

Geotechnical and Materials Testing Services for Waterline Replacement Project in Hemet, CA
Solicitation # CIP 5661
Albert A. Webb Associates is seeking qualified small and disadvantaged business firms to serve as a subconsultant for the Oakland and Santa Fe Waterline Replacement project (CIP 5661) in Hemet, California. The anticipated scope of work involves providing geotechnical and materials inspection and testing services throughout a construction period estimated at 210 working days. Specific responsibilities include material and compaction testing for roadway subgrade, aggregate base, trench backfill, pipe bedding, and trench bottom, as well as initial sampling, acceptance testing, and the preparation of a certification memorandum signed by a professional engineer to identify any non-complying materials. The subcontract award is contingent upon Webb Associates being selected by the City of Hemet. Because the project is funded in part by a U.S. Environmental Protection Agency Community Grant, the selected firm must comply with rigorous federal and state requirements. These include EPA Disadvantaged Business Enterprise (DBE) requirements under 40 CFR Part 33, procurement standards under 2 CFR § 200.321, and the Build America, Buy America Act. Additionally, the consultant must adhere to California prevailing wage laws, maintain Department of Industrial Relations (DIR) registration, and meet specific insurance requirements, including a minimum general liability of $2,000,000 per occurrence. Interested firms are required to submit a technical proposal, a fee proposal, and documentation of their small or disadvantaged business certifications via PlanetBids by the specified deadline.

Shasta Trinity NF Drinking Water Sampling & Testing
Solicitation # 127EAY26Q0136
Solicitation 127EAY26Q0136 is a Request for Quotation from the USDA Forest Service for water quality sampling, testing, notification, and reporting services for potable water systems within the Shasta-Trinity National Forest. This total small business set-aside under NAICS 541380 requires the contractor to perform routine bacteriological sampling and chemical testing for contaminants including PFAS, manganese, asbestos, nitrate, nitrite, and lead and copper at various administrative sites located off Interstate 5 and Highways 3, 36, 89, and 299w. The contract is structured with a base period from July 1, 2026, to December 31, 2026, followed by option years in 2027 and 2028. The government will award the contract based on the lowest price technically acceptable criteria, evaluating price, technical acceptability, and past performance. To be considered, offerors must provide a detailed technical approach, resumes for a qualified Project Manager, and pricing for all base and option periods. Technical requirements specify that the testing facility must hold valid certifications from the State of California and/or the US EPA, and samplers must possess a minimum level one California distribution system operator certification or equivalent experience. Quotes are due by September 25, 2026, at 4:30 PM via email to margaret.forrest@usda.gov.

Solicitation for Hazardous Materials Survey Services
Solicitation # W50SLF26QA024
The Hawaii Air National Guard requires a contractor to conduct a targeted hazardous materials survey at Building 3400, floor 3, located at the Hawaii Air National Guard Campus, JBPHH, Hickam AFB. The scope of work involves testing for lead-based paint, asbestos, polychlorinated biphenyls (PCBs), mercury, mold, and heavy metals. All analytical testing must be performed by a DoD ELAP or NELAP certified laboratory, and the contractor must utilize industrial health sampling methods. The project is a firm fixed price award with a performance period of 10 work days from the date of award receipt, with services performed Monday through Friday between 0700 and 1600. This procurement is a total small business set-aside. To be eligible for award, offerors must provide a signed price quotation, a completed work experience form detailing relevant projects from the last three years, and evidence of valid State of Hawaii inspector certifications. Evaluation is based on a combination of price, technical capability, and work experience, with the latter two being considered equal to price. Quotes are due by 11:00 AM HST on September 23, 2026, and must be submitted electronically to the designated point of contact. Award will be made to the responsible offeror whose proposal is most advantageous to the government without further discussions.

Munitions Maintenance and Inspection (M&I) Facility & Conventional Munitions Cube Storage Addition, HIANG, JBPHH, HI
Solicitation # W50SLF-26-R-A005
The Hawaii National Guard intends to award a single firm-fixed-price contract to a small business for two construction projects located at the Hawaii Air National Guard campus on Joint Base Pearl Harbor-Hickam, Hawaii. The first project, the Munitions Maintenance and Inspection Facility, is an estimated 2,400 square foot construction involving micro-pile foundations, cast-in-place concrete, structural steel framing, and specialized HVAC and fire protection systems. This project includes an option for a Material Assembly Center concrete pad and asphalt pavement. The second project is a 1,320 square foot Conventional Munitions Cube Storage Addition designed to support the F-22 mission, featuring high-hazard storage specifications, micro-pile foundations, and integrated fire detection systems. Both projects are subject to a $14 million statutory cost limitation for Unspecified Minor Military Construction. The total magnitude of construction is estimated between $10,000,000 and $25,000,000, with the maintenance facility project exceeding $10,000,000 and the storage addition falling between $1,000,000 and $5,000,000. The maintenance facility has a projected duration of 733 calendar days, while the storage addition is expected to take 456 calendar days. This solicitation is a 100% small business set-aside under NAICS code 236220, and contractors must comply with limitations on subcontracting, ensuring no more than 85 percent of the contract amount (excluding materials) is paid to non-similarly situated subcontractors. Proposals must be submitted through the Procurement Integrated Enterprise Environment (PIEE) platform by a tentative closing date of October 27, 2026. Evaluation will be based on technical capability, past performance, and price, with the government intending to award without conducting discussions.

SVC Cable TV & Internet Services HIANG FY26-FY31
Solicitation # W50SLF26QA001700001
The Hawaii Army National Guard is soliciting quotes for commercial cable TV and internet services delivered via Wi-Fi for designated buildings at Hickam AFB and various Geographically Separated Units throughout the islands of Hawaii. The contractor must provide services using contractor-owned cables and is strictly prohibited from mounting satellite dishes on any buildings. The contract is structured with a 12-month base period and four 12-month option years, spanning a total period of performance from September 30, 2026, to September 29, 2031. Under NAICS code 517111, the government will award the contract to the responsible offeror deemed most advantageous based on technical capabilities and price. Quotations must be submitted by 10:00 AM HST on September 25, 2026, and should not exceed five pages. Required submission documents include a signed SF1449, a signed SF30 amendment, evidence of technical capabilities, and comprehensive vendor identification and socio-economic status. All respondents must have completed representations and certifications in the System for Award Management. The contractor is responsible for providing its own private insurance and ensuring all technicians hold current industry certifications. Performance will be monitored via a Quality Assurance Surveillance Plan, with a requirement that services meet standards 100 percent of the time. Invoicing must be processed monthly through the Wide Area Workflow system. The government intends to award the contract without discussions, meaning initial offers should reflect the vendor's best possible terms.
